Andreessen Horowitz Bets Big on DeFi Disruption: Glider Raises $4M to Reinvent Crypto Investing

Glider Raises $4M to Eliminate Crypto Middlemen – With Andreessen Horowitz Leading the Charge

A New Chapter in Decentralized Investing

In the ever-evolving landscape of crypto, where regulatory scrutiny looms and centralized exchanges face trust issues, one startup is betting big on decentralization—and it’s backed by some of the biggest names in the game.

Glider, a New York-based crypto investment platform co-founded in 2024 by Brian Huang and John Johnson, just secured $4 million in seed funding. The round was led by Andreessen Horowitz (a16z), with key participation from Coinbase Ventures, Uniswap Ventures, and GSR. But Glider’s real pitch? Letting users automate crypto investing without ever giving up custody of their assets.

At its core, Glider wants to be the AI-powered robo-advisor for DeFi—but one that never touches your coins.


The Vision – Personalized Crypto Investing Without the Hassle

Bringing Automation to DeFi for the Everyday User

Glider’s founders are clear about their mission: to bring a layer of personalization, convenience, and safety to decentralized finance (DeFi). DeFi, which allows users to lend, borrow, and trade assets without intermediaries, is powerful—but notoriously complex for the average investor.

Co-founder Brian Huang explained to Fortune that Glider acts as a behind-the-scenes automation engine. Think of it as a portfolio manager that:

  • Rebalances your holdings

  • Swaps tokens based on market trends

  • Enables chain-specific token exposure

But unlike traditional robo-advisors or centralized exchanges, Glider never takes custody of your assets. Everything is executed on-chain, keeping the user fully in control at all times.

“Glider does everything behind the scenes or runs in the background, but you have full control of your assets,” Huang said.

How It Works – A New Take on Asset Management

No Custody, No Compromise

Traditional crypto investment firms like Grayscale or Bitwise often act as custodians. That means users’ funds are held by the platform, opening the door to risks of mismanagement or restrictions.

Glider flips that model. It offers the same portfolio management services, but non-custodially. Users interact directly with smart contracts, maintaining control of their wallets at all times.

“It’s a lot like these traditional finance advisors, but we do it completely non-custodial,” Huang noted.

This approach not only offers more security but also aligns with the core ethos of DeFi: ownership and autonomy.

Roadmap – Launching Soon, With AI Front and Center

Preparing for a Public Rollout

Though Glider’s platform is still in private testing, the team has ambitious plans for launch in the coming months. Key milestones include:

  • Finalizing core automation features

  • Building a seamless, non-custodial UX

  • Expanding AI model personalization options

  • Hiring across product, engineering, and marketing

To drive awareness, Glider plans to invest part of its new capital into brand development and growth marketing. As of now, the monetization strategy revolves around a management fee based on assets under management (AUM)—but without taking actual custody of user funds.
